• 1. In 1972, the Department of Education became
Department of Education and Culture by
Proclamation 1081
• 2. The 1973 Constitution set out the three
fundamental aims of education in the Philippines,
to:
• foster love of country;
• teach the duties of citizenship; and
• develop moral character, self discipline, and
scientific, technological and vocational efficiency.
3. Revised secondary education program--changed the 40
minutes allotment to 3 hour 3 times a week.
4. YDT and CAT were introduce as new courses
5. Bilingual system in the Philippine school
6. develop moral character, self discipline, and scientific,
technological and vocational efficiency.
7. the establishment of science education system,
accelerated manpower skills training to respond to
regional industrial needs
8. regional agricultural education programs
9. the National College Entrance Examination which
classifies students by profession or vocation;
10. “Study Now, Pay Later” plan which is intended to
help poor but deserving students
11. Pursuant to the Ten Year Educational Program,
curriculum were revised in “almost all levels of the
school system in order to improve content and
effectiveness of instruction as well as to conform to
new educational goals more directly related to
national development goals.
12. Presidential Decree No. 932 or the Educational
Assistance Act providing loans to poor but deserving
students.
Educational Developmental
Decree of 1972
(a) Management study of the Department of Education and Culture and
institution of administrative improvements therein;
(b) Establishment and/or operation or improvement of secondary
schools which may include provision for extension services, facilities
and equipment to allow the use of expanded and improved curriculum;
(c) Establishment and/or operation, upgrading or improvement of
technical institutes, skills training centers, and other non-formal
training programs and projects for the out-of-school youth and the
unemployed in collaboration with the programs of the National
Manpower and Youth Council;
(d) Curriculum and staff development including mathematics and
science teaching;
(e) Expansion of agricultural secondary and higher education programs
and extension activities which may include radio broadcasting and
rural training services, and the provision of facilities therefore
including seed capital and revolving funds;
(f) Design, utilization and improvement of instructional technology and
development/production of textbooks and other instructional
materials; and
(g) Assistance and incentives, including loans and grants, toward the
planned development and improvement of programs and facilities in
both public and private universities, colleges and schools.

Gloria Macapagal Arroyo
14th President of Philippine (2001-2010
1. Restoring English as Medium of Instruction
To prepare the succeeding generations to be globally
competitive, the President has directed DepEd to adopt
measures that would reverse reported declines in English
literacy among Filipinos.
2. Implementing the Basic Education Curriculum
(BEC)
• Another priority area is the upgrading of the teaching
of Mathematics and Science in basic education to
prepare the youth to be the next generation of
knowledge workers.
• The revised BEC has been implemented since June
2002 and now focuses on the five learning areas of
English, Science, Math, Filipino and Makabayan
from the previous eight per Grade/ Year level.
• The teaching of science has been given an extended
time allotment from 300 minutes to 400 minutes each
week to promote the culture of science among
students. The number of hours of Mathematics
laboratory has likewise been increased.
• About 600,000 teachers from both private and public
schools have been trained on the new curriculum. A
linear, sequential approach in teaching math is being
adopted by secondary school teachers to facilitate
mastery of basic math principles.
Launching the Internet-based
Education Program
In support of the national effort to empower
and prepare the youth for the Information Age,
the ed. venture program has already built 15
fully equipped, Internet-connected and fully
air-conditioned computer laboratories in public
schools nationwide.
Benigno Simeon C. Aquino
III
15th President of Philippine (2010 - Pres
1
1. Republic Act 10533 or the Enhanced Basic
Education Act of 2013, which institutionalizes the
Kindergarten (K) to 12 program. The law adds two
years to basic education: six years of primary education
(Grades 1 to 6), four years of junior high school
(Grades 7 to 10), and two years of senior high school
(Grades 11 to 12).
In line with the K to 12 program, which aims to
prepare high school graduates for employment,
Aquino is also re-introducing technical-vocational
education in public high schools, making students,
who cannot afford to pay for college education, ready
for work after graduation.
